
Join us for a screening of The People’s Emergency Briefing - a new film bringing together leading UK experts to explain, as clearly as possible,what the latest science says about the climate and nature crisis, how it is already affecting our lives, and what can still be done.
Rather than headlines or politics, the film offers a concise, evidence-based overview from experts across areas including climate, food, health, economics, national security and extreme weather.
This is not a campaign event, and no prior knowledge is needed. Whether climate and nature issues are central to your work, or something you’ve not had much time to explore, everyone is welcome.
We hope it will be a useful chance to hear directly from experts, reflect together, and discuss what it may mean for our communities.
The 50 minute screening starts at 6:30pm. There will be a short break and a chance to discuss the film together afterwards.
